Epoxy Flooring Installation in Frederick, MD
Epoxy flooring installation is a durable and attractive solution for various residential spaces, including garages, basements, and utility rooms. This service involves applying a seamless epoxy coating to existing concrete surfaces, creating a smooth, hard-wearing finish that resists stains, cracks, and wear. Property owners often request epoxy flooring to enhance the appearance of their floors while adding long-lasting protection, making it a popular choice for both functional and aesthetic upgrades.
Before requesting epoxy flooring installation, homeowners typically want to understand the condition of their existing concrete, including its levelness and cleanliness, as these factors can affect the final result. It’s also important to consider the desired finish, color options, and any specific requirements for slip resistance or chemical resistance. Proper surface preparation is crucial for a successful application, ensuring the coating adheres well and maintains its integrity over time.

Epoxy Flooring Installation Questions
What types of floors are suitable for epoxy coating? Epoxy flooring works well on concrete surfaces such as garages, basements, warehouses, and commercial spaces. It provides a durable and seamless finish for high-traffic areas.
How long does epoxy flooring typ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, epoxy floors can last several years, offering long-term durability for residential and commercial properties.
Is epoxy flooring resistant to stains and chemicals? Yes, epoxy coatings are highly resistant to stains, chemicals, and moisture, making them ideal for areas prone to spills or exposure to various substances.
What preparation is needed before epoxy installation? The concrete surface should be clean, dry, and free of cracks or imperfections to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th finish.
